Job Title: HDR Fee Earner – Top Tier Legal 500 Firm Location: Manchester | Hybrid Working Salary: Dependent on exerpience Are you an ambitious Fee Earner or NQ Solicitor with experience in Housing Disrepair (HDR) claims? Join a Top Tier Legal 500 firm that’s renowned for its progressive, people-first culture and clear pathways for career advancement. We’re looking for a proactive individual to handle their own caseload of Housing Disrepair matters from instruction to settlement, within a collaborative and high-performing team of litigators. How to prepare for a job interview at Simpson Judge
✨Showcase Your HDR Experience
Be prepared to discuss your previous experience with Housing Disrepair claims in detail. Highlight specific cases you've managed, the challenges you faced, and how you successfully navigated them. This will demonstrate your expertise and readiness for the role.
✨Demonstrate Strong Communication Skills
Since the role involves liaising with clients, experts, and third parties, practice articulating your thoughts clearly and professionally. Consider preparing examples of how you've effectively communicated complex legal concepts to clients in the past.
✨Emphasise Your Organisational Skills
The ability to manage a busy caseload is crucial. Be ready to discuss your strategies for prioritising tasks and staying organised. You might want to share tools or methods you use to keep track of deadlines and case progress.
✨Express Your Career Ambitions
This firm values individuals looking to build a long-term career in HDR. Be honest about your career goals and how this position aligns with them. Showing enthusiasm for growth within the company can set you apart from other candidates.
